在科技日新月异的今天,安卓手机不仅仅是一个通讯工具,它更是我们生活中不可或缺的伙伴。而许多安卓手机都隐藏着一些不为人知的彩蛋功能,这些小惊喜可以极大地丰富我们的手机生活。下面,就让我带你一起揭秘这些隐藏在安卓手机中的彩蛋,让你的手机生活更加有趣。

彩蛋一:系统动画自定义

大多数安卓手机都提供了自定义系统动画的功能。通过进入“设置” -> “系统” -> “动画”菜单,你可以选择不同的动画效果,如“流畅”、“自然”或“平滑”。此外,一些高端机型还支持更高级的自定义选项,比如自定义过渡动画的速度。

// 示例代码:设置动画速度
SharedPreferences sharedPreferences = getSharedPreferences("AnimationPrefs", MODE_PRIVATE);
SharedPreferences.Editor editor = sharedPreferences.edit();
editor.putInt("animation_speed", speed);
editor.apply();

彩蛋二:秘密启动器

许多安卓手机都有秘密启动器功能,通过特定的手势或组合键,可以进入一个隐藏的启动器,这里通常可以找到一些独特的应用或设置。例如,三星Galaxy Note系列可以通过按下音量键和电源键的组合来访问秘密启动器。

// 示例代码:检测特定按键组合
if (KeyEvent.KEYCODE_VOLUME_DOWN == event.getKeyCode() && KeyEvent.KEYCODE_POWER == event.getKeyCode()) {
    // 执行秘密启动器操作
}

彩蛋三:相机特效

智能手机的相机功能越来越强大,很多安卓手机都内置了各种有趣的相机特效。你可以在相机设置中找到这些特效,比如滤镜、背景虚化、慢动作等。

// 示例代码:使用相机特效
Camera camera = Camera.open();
Camera.Parameters parameters = camera.getParameters();
parameters.setColorEffect(Camera.Parameters.EFFECT_MONOCHROME);
camera.setParameters(parameters);

彩蛋四:个性化壁纸

一些安卓手机允许用户通过特定的手势或动作来切换壁纸。比如,小米手机可以通过双击屏幕快速切换壁纸,而华为手机则可以通过翻转手机来切换。

// 示例代码:实现壁纸切换
public void onSensorChanged(SensorEvent event) {
    if (event.sensor.getType() == Sensor.TYPE_ACCELEROMETER) {
        float x = event.values[0];
        float y = event.values[1];
        float z = event.values[2];
        if (Math.abs(x) > 1.5f && Math.abs(y) < 1.5f && Math.abs(z) < 1.5f) {
            // 翻转手机切换壁纸
            changeWallpaper();
        }
    }
}

private void changeWallpaper() {
    // 切换壁纸的逻辑
}

彩蛋五:游戏模式

许多安卓手机都有游戏模式,这个功能可以限制后台应用的通知,确保游戏时不会被打扰。你可以在设置中找到并启用游戏模式,然后选择想要静音的应用。

// 示例代码:设置游戏模式
if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.M) {
    Intent intent = new Intent(Settings.ACTION_MANAGE_APPALLISTICS);
    intent.addCategory("android.intent.category.DEFAULT");
    intent.setData(Uri.parse(String.format("package:%s", getPackageName())));
    startActivity(intent);
}

通过这些隐藏的彩蛋功能,你的安卓手机将变得更加个性化和有趣。不妨现在就打开你的手机,探索一下这些隐藏的宝藏吧!